Arsenal FC Team Update: Koscielny To Undergo Late Fitness Test, Alexis Doubtful; Arteta And Flamini Return

. Arsenal FC manager Arsene Wenger has given the team news ahead of today’s visit to the Vicarage Road to take on Watford. The Gunners have been fortunate enough to not lose any player to injury during the international break and a couple of first-team players also return to the squad following spells on the sidelines.

Reliable central defender Laurent Koscielny will undergo a late fitness test, with midfield duo of Mikel Arteta and Mathieu Flamini now available for selection.

Arteta and Flamini will be certainly available for selection – Arsene Wenger

Speaking in the pre-match press conference, as quoted by the club’s official website, Wenger said:

“The only thing today is Koscielny has a definite test to see if he is available or not. At the time Arteta and Flamini will be certainly available for selection. We have three players who could come back and be available again and I dona t think we lost anybody from our last game.”

Arsenal FC superstar Alexis Sanchez, who played both the games during the international break for his national team, scoring thrice, is a doubt for the clash. But, given the propensity of the former FC Barcelona man to stay on the field, it’s hard to see him missing the clash. Sanchez has scored 9 goals in his last five appearances for club and country.

The return of Mikel Arteta and Mathieu Flamini will give Arsene Wenger plenty of options in midfield, especially in light of the crucial midweek Champions League fixture against Bayern Munich. Laurent Koscielny will also probably not be risked, so that the Frenchman is available in good shape for the clash against the Bavarians. Koscielny has been Arsenal FC’s most reliable defender in recent times and Wenger would want to have the services of the 30-year-old to count on against Munich.
